Harry Reed

Four years into his career, Harry Reed has quietly built the kind of record that makes trainers take notice. Since starting out in 2021, he has ridden 71 winners in total, and this season alone he has added 14 from 153 rides — that's roughly 1 in every 11 races, up from 1 in every 14 this time last year. Progress like that might not make headlines, but in a sport where most young jockeys plateau early, a consistent upward trend is exactly what a career needs.Based on TrackLab's AI analysis

The most telling number in Reed's book is his partnership with trainer Tristan Davidson. From 35 rides together, they have combined for 8 wins — that's nearly 1 in every 4, a win rate of 23%. For context, that's more than double his overall average this season. When a trainer keeps putting a jockey on his horses at that kind of frequency, it's a strong signal that something is working beyond the statistics. Davidson clearly trusts Reed, and Reed is clearly delivering.

One area where he stands out is in wet or muddy conditions. Plenty of jockeys find their rhythm on fast, dry ground where races tend to run to form. Reed, by contrast, has won 3 from 19 races on soft or heavy ground this season — a win rate of around 16%, significantly better than his overall figure. Riding well when the ground turns testing is a genuine skill; it requires patience, strength, and an ability to switch tactics when the pace changes. Reed appears to have all three.

His partnership with Crystello is the one question mark — three races together without a win. That kind of record doesn't necessarily mean anything is wrong, but it's worth watching. Sometimes a jockey and a particular horse simply never click, and sometimes the right race just hasn't come along yet. Either way, it's the one chapter in an otherwise improving story that remains unfinished.

At 71 career winners and still only four years in, Reed sits in that interesting middle ground — past the fragile early stage, not yet at the level where the big yards come calling, but moving in the right direction. The improvement from last season to this one suggests someone who is learning, adapting, and making the most of the opportunities in front of him.
